Question: 5

Simplify: sin 2 x + cos 2 x + tan 2 x
  • sin x cos x
  • sec 2 x
  • 2 cos x + cot x
  • This is the most simplified version.
  • csc 2 x

  Show/Hide Explanation 

Correct Answer: B

Whenever you see a trigonometric function squared, start looking for a Pythagorean identity.

The two identities used in this problem are sin 2 x + cos 2 x = 1 and tan 2 x + 1 = sec 2 x

Substitute and solve.

sin 2 x + cos 2 x + tan 2 x = ?

( sin 2 x + cos 2 x ) + tan 2 x = ?

( 1 ) + tan 2 x = sec 2 x
